Output 6363d2a84384efbb4f429d8bb70a16ca497c35a3a1b0bf400656b3edef942c1c:3

value
11041200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f73895c4c96233149b285e121b61db0c42ca3253 OP_EQUAL
address
3QECcXHUBu2drxfFyuE8qzUkBP7tQimjYu
transaction
6363d2a84384efbb4f429d8bb70a16ca497c35a3a1b0bf400656b3edef942c1c
spent
true